Jan 19, 2014 What Makes a Network Unsecure? - What Is My IP Address An unsecure network most often refers to a free Wi-Fi (wireless) network, like at a coffeehouse or retail store. It means there's no special login or screening process to get on the network, which means you and anyone else can use it.
